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,318,919,718
Lastest Block:
1,951,711
Utxos:
1,982,500
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
14/09/2025 05:34:08 UTC
Txid
e6541cb6740560d369e27cd32cd54636dbcd1162a36706a81b6aa2cbdd75040d
Block
1,860,321
Block hash
79acdb516cbcceb0146aa2b963f05cea629373acaf0aafe61bc12470d9aa71e8
Stake amount
87.10086202 XEP
Sender
ep1q00qwfl9v3avrneqm7n8t33xmqzmesvkajj74f4
Recipient
ep1q00qwfl9v3avrneqm7n8t33xmqzmesvkajj74f4
(1,866,558.02615015 XEP)